Kent County Council reforms performance-related pay
Kent County Council is reforming its staff pay system to make it more performance-related, in a move which it says makes its reward more flexible.
The current system of incremental pay increases will be replaced by percentage increases which are more closely linked to individual performance. The council said it is “transforming” its reward system to promote fairer staff recognition and is currently consulting with staff.
